The medical waste disposal machine is a cutting-edge technology that has revolutionized the way medical facilities dispose of their waste. This machine is designed to safely and efficiently process medical waste, reducing the risk of contamination and infection. By utilizing heat, steam, or chemical processes, these machines are able to sterilize medical waste, rendering it safe for disposal in regular waste streams.
